Most UK firms are failing to realize the potential of tech, says Microsoft

Date:



Microsoft is the latest company to release data highlighting the languid uptake of new technologies, claiming that 71% of UK businesses “failed to deliver on digital”.

While many companies understand their, adoption – specifically, successful and well-thought-out adoption – is relatively low, and those that have adopted are often found to be failing. Worker-aiding tools, for example, have been found to slow down workers when deployed incorrectly.
